The Pentagon has been quietly blocking Ukraine from using US-made long-range Army Tactical Missile Systems to strike targets inside Russia, limiting Kyiv’s ability to employ these weapons in its defence against Moscow’s invasion, the Wall Street Journal reported on Saturday, citing US officials.

Reuters could not immediately verify the report.

The news came as US President Donald Trump has grown more frustrated publicly over the three-year-old war and his inability to secure a peace deal between Russia and Ukraine.
